Yeah i actually just disabled the wireless lan and ran off the cable lan for a while and i didnt experience any freezing.
Switched the wireless back on and it started freezing again. Lenovo sent me a free replacement WLAN card as this part was covered under warranty and the new card is fine, no freezing at all.
Of course the diagnostics would not pick that up because its an intermittent fault.

I had the same issue with my e420s as well. I've had it for about 8 months now and it would freeze up anywhere from 1-6 times a month depending on use. It mainly happened when Outlook was syncing as I was working on multiple things resulting in lost work. Last month it froze up on me multiple times in one day and I decided I can't live with this anymore. After reading this forum I called Lenovo and they promptly sent me a replacement WLAN Card. It's been almost a month since replacing the card and I haven't had one freeze. Now that this issue is resolved this laptop works very well. Same Issue, Thinkpad E420s (4401) just freezing without any reason. Sent back to the Lenovo warranty service, they replaced the cooler fan and restored it to the factory default setting, but was still freezing. Hopefully resolved by uninstalling the lenovo thinkvantage toolbox including all apps, avoiding the lenovo drivers for touchpad and pointer and installed Process Tamer. hope it helps.
